The numerous freight and passenger trains coursing through Chicago define the city as the nation's railroad hub.
More major railroads serve Chicago than other U.S. city. Six out of the seven existing Class I Railroads in the U.S. – the largest and most profitable railroads – run through the Chicago area.
What is the biggest railroad hub in the United States? Chicago is North America's largest rail hub, and remains unsurpassed in the total number of passenger and freight trains that converge on any city on the continent. Chicago is a major hub for Amtrak, with 15 different lines terminating at the city's Union Station.

Illinois is at the center of the nation's rail network. It has a comprehensive rail network consisting of approximately 9,982 miles of railroad tracks, 7,792 of which are operated by Class I railroads – primarily BNSF Railway and the Union Pacific Railroad (UP).
Chicago is the largest rail hub in the U.S. and third largest intermodal container/trailer port in the world, following only Singapore and Hong Kong. There are over 60 railroad companies that operate trains in and through Illinois, which is the highest in the nation.
